Electric (Pet Shop Boys) | 3.5/5

With the current hipster cred of ’80s synth-pop - which was once considered anachronistic and dated about 20 years ago - is it any wonder that the stock one of the mainstays of the genre, Pet Shop Boys, remains high? Fans of the duo’s classic material will be thrilled to know that Electric is wall-to-wall disco pop and is truly made for clubbers and lovers of the nightlife. Although the album does open with a ponderous ’90s-styled techno instrumental (Axis), this does not reflect the general approach of Electric. Once the vivacious Bolshy kicks down the nightclub, it’s a joyride into booty-shaking oblivion - basically what the Pet Shops Boys do best. For example, Love Is A Bourgeois Contract (one has to admire those thought-provoking titles) is a brilliant amalgam of the classical and electronica; Flourescent is a sleazy, fuzzy fevered dream; and Inside A Dream takes no prisoners, diving deep into the funk. This one will see pundits heading for the dance floor for sure.
